Inspired by Kidkorupts awesome 1/55 Super O the other day i thought I would share some pics with you guys..please let me know what you think........not quite finished, need to cast myself a clear canopy and i have some custom missles to add as soon as i get some magnets.... The custom features 1/48 USV recast pilot and cockpit detail 1/48 USV resized and recast strike cannon (let me know if you want one) 1/48 USV recast 1s head, it fits in very nicely for that tucked in look. Custom cast colapsed Gun pod rubber tires on custom rear landing gear seamless boosters, arms, legs, feet etc Cutomized nose with lowered headlights customized front gear recessed intakes on the chestplate positionable wing flaps and last but not least, Devin's UNBELIVABLE DECALS!!!!!
